Excel自动添加SQL数据库方法揭秘,如何快速实现数据同步?
Excel自动添加SQL数据库主要有1、通过数据连接实现自动同步;2、利用简道云零代码开发平台进行无缝集成;3、使用VBA脚本自动化操作;4、借助第三方插件如Power Query简化流程等多种方式。推荐方案是利用简道云零代码开发平台,将Excel与SQL数据库集成,实现数据的自动同步和管理。这种方式无需编写复杂代码,仅需配置简单的数据连接,即可让Excel中的数据实时同步到SQL数据库,极大提升了工作效率和数据安全性。下面将详细介绍如何通过简道云零代码开发平台完成这一操作,并对不同方法进行比较与说明。
《excel如何自动添加sql数据库》
一、EXCEL与SQL数据库自动添加概述
在数字化办公环境中,经常需要将Excel表格中的数据批量导入或实时同步到SQL数据库,实现数据的集中管理和高效查询。但传统方法往往需要手动导入或编写VBA脚本,流程繁琐且容易出错。随着零代码技术的发展,像简道云这样的零代码开发平台为企业和个人用户提供了更为便捷、高效且易于维护的解决方案。
常见实现路径总结如下:
| 方法 | 技术门槛 | 自动化程度 | 易用性 | 推荐场景 |
|---|---|---|---|---|
| 手动导入(Excel导出CSV后上传) | 低 | 低 | 一般 | 小批量、不频繁的数据迁移 |
| VBA脚本 | 高 | 中 | 一般 | 有一定开发能力,需定制场景 |
| Power Query/外部插件 | 中 | 高 | 好 | 需要定期批量同步、分析 |
| 简道云零代码开发平台 | 低 | 很高 | 非常好 | 数据频繁变化,需要无缝集成、多端协作 |
二、EXCEL自动添加SQL数据库的主流方法详解
1、手动导入法
操作步骤:
- 在Excel中整理好要导入的数据。
- 将表格另存为CSV格式文件。
- 打开SQL Server Management Studio或MySQL Workbench等数据库客户端。
- 使用“导入向导”功能,将CSV文件批量导入目标表。
- 检查并确认数据无误。
优缺点分析:
- 优点:操作直观简单,无需额外工具。
- 缺点:无法做到实时或定时自动更新,每次更新都需重复操作。
2、VBA脚本法
适用人群:有一定编程能力,希望在Excel内直接实现SQL推送的人群。
基本流程:
- 编写VBA宏,调用ADODB等组件,连接目标数据库。
- 循环读取Sheet中的每行/列数据,组装Insert Into语句并执行。
- 可设定触发条件,如保存时或按钮点击时运行宏。
典型VBA片段示例:
Sub UploadToSQL()Dim conn As ObjectSet conn = CreateObject("ADODB.Connection")conn.Open "Provider=SQLOLEDB;Data Source=服务器地址;Initial Catalog=库名;User Id=账号;Password=密码;"For i = 2 To Range("A65536").End(xlUp).Rowsql = "INSERT INTO 表名 (字段1,字段2) VALUES ('" & Cells(i, 1) & "','" & Cells(i, 2) & "')"conn.Execute sqlNext iconn.CloseEnd Sub优缺点对比:
- 优点:灵活性强,可自定义逻辑及触发方式;
- 缺点:维护难度较大,对终端用户不友好,对安全性有较高要求。
3、Power Query/第三方插件法
适合于已安装Office365/2016及以上版本用户,通过“获取与转换”功能直接连接到SQL Server/MySQL等主流关系型数据库,实现双向动态同步。
基本步骤:
- 在“数据”选项卡选择“获取数据”-“来自数据库”-“来自 SQL Server 数据库”;
- 输入服务器地址和认证信息;
- 配置查询条件及刷新频率;
- 可设置为开机自动刷新或手动刷新;
优缺点分析:
- 优点:可视化界面友好,无需编程基础;
- 缺点:仅支持部分版本Office,对网络依赖较强,大规模协作场景下管理难度上升。
4、简道云零代码开发平台集成法(推荐)
简道云简介
简道云 是国内领先的零代码应用搭建平台,为企业/个人提供表单设计、业务流转及多源异构系统间的数据整合能力,无需专业开发即可轻松实现跨系统集成,大幅降低IT门槛和运维成本。
操作流程
- 注册并登录账号
- 打开 简道云官网 注册并登录账户。
- 新建应用与表单
- 在控制台新建一个应用,并根据实际需求设计对应的数据表单(如客户信息表)。
- 配置数据源(连接SQL数据库)
- 在后台【设置】-【集成】-【外部数据源】模块中选择添加新的 SQL 数据库连接,填写相关参数(IP地址/端口/账号密码/目标库)。
- 测试连通性后保存配置。
- 配置Excel自动添加逻辑
- 利用表单API接口或者拖拽式流程引擎,将上传的Excel文档内容解析—>映射到对应字段—>通过API推送至已绑定的SQL数据库中。
- 可设置周期任务或触发器,实现每次上传即同步至指定库表,也可支持增量更新模式防止重复插入。
- 权限分配与协同
- 为不同角色分配不同权限,如仅允许部分员工上传Excel,其余仅查看汇总结果,有效保障业务安全分层管理需求。
- 成果展示与统计
- 支持自定义仪表盘报表、多维度聚合统计,让业务人员可以直观掌控最新进展,不再依赖IT协助二次处理。
应用优势分析
以下从多个维度对比传统方法与简道云方案优劣:
| 对比项 | 手工/VBA | Power Query | 简道云零代码平台 |
|---|---|---|---|
| 技术门槛 | 较高 | 一般 | 极低 |
| 自动化程度 | 手工或半自动 | 自动 | 全自动 |
| 错误风险 | 容易遗漏出错 | 较低 | 极低 |
| 多人协作支持 | 弱 | 一般 | 强 |
| 权限细粒度控制 | 基本没有 | 基础 | 支持组织架构复杂权限 |
| 与其它系统联通能力 | 差 | 较弱 | 强大,可扩展多种ERP/OA/CRM等外部系统 |
案例说明: 某大型制造企业,通过简道云建立采购订单录入应用,各部门员工将每日采购明细录入专属EXCEL模板后,由HR统一批量上传至简道云后台,系统自动解析并写入公司ERP主库,实现了采购全流程闭环追踪,无一遗漏。相比以往人工逐条录入+人工核查模式,效率提升约80%,错误率大幅降低,并实现了跨部门透明协作和实时监控,为企业数字化转型提供坚实基础支撑。
三、多种方式对比及选型建议
从上述各方法来看,不同方案适用场景差异明显。下列表格做进一步横向对照,有助于用户快速定位自身需求匹配最佳路径:
| 场景类型 | 推荐方案 |
|---|---|
| 小团队偶尔手工迁移 | Excel 导出 CSV + 手工上传 |
| IT资源丰富、有专职运维团队 | VBA 脚本 / Power Query |
| 企业级多部门、高频操作 | 简道云零代码开发平台 |
| 高度敏感行业(金融医疗等) |
建议采用具备高级权限、安全审计和日志追溯功能的平台型方案,如简道云 |
此外,对于有跨系统需求,例如需要将ERP/OA/CRM等多套业务系统间的数据汇总进同一个数据库时,则必须选取支持API调用、中间件整合能力强的平台,以避免接口割裂带来的维护难题。这也是近年来SaaS+PaaS类工具如简道云受市场欢迎的重要原因之一——它不仅能打通EXCEL→SQL,还能同时打通企业微信、小程序、自建网页甚至钉钉生态圈,提高整体数字化水平和响应速度。
四、安全性与合规性考量
随着各类法律法规对个人隐私保护(如GDPR、《个人信息保护法》等)的要求日益严格,在EXCEL→SQL过程中必须关注如下安全风险防控要素——
- 身份认证:所有涉及敏感信息传输过程须明确责任人,多因子认证保障账户安全;
- 传输加密:推荐采用HTTPS/TLS协议加密通路,全程防止中间人攻击;
- 日志审计:每一笔变更应有详细记录,可溯源查证,有效应对内控检查;
- 访问权限最小化原则:不同岗位人员只授予其所需最小访问权限,从根源减少泄漏可能;
- 脱敏处理机制:对于身份证号、手机号等关键字段,应设脱敏显示策略,避免原始明文泄露;
在这方面,以简道云 为代表的平台型工具通常具备完善的组织架构授权体系、安全策略预设、防护等级可调节等特性,为客户提供全生命周期合规保障,非常适用于银行保险、生物医疗以及政府事业单位等高度规范行业落地实践。
五、高阶实践拓展建议
除了标准的EXCEL→SQL场景外,还可以结合以下创新玩法进一步发挥数字化工具价值——
-
自动校验&清洗规则前置 利用简道云 的公式引擎,在提交前就完成格式合法性验证(如手机号正则判断)、去重处理乃至黑名单过滤,从而保证进入数据库的是100%干净结构化数值,大幅减少后续IT返修负担;
-
联动审批流转+短信邮件提醒 可设置当某条关键记录被插入后,立刻推送通知给相关审核人,加快业务闭环速度,同时全程留痕满足内审监管要求;
-
数据开放共享接口/API二次开发 支持第三方应用通过标准RESTful API接口调用已存储在sql中的核心业务资料,实现更多上下游联动创新,比如BI可视化报表、“智能助手”机器人数据喂养等等;
-
移动端随时填报&异常反馈机制 员工可直接用手机扫码打开专属H5页面填报excel内容,即拍即传即存走,让一线采集工作变得极其简单便捷,还能及时收到异常反馈提示;
-
云端备份+历史版本回溯能力 所有excel导数过程均有完整快照保留,一键恢复历史状态,有效应对误删误改风险,为重大决策提供依据保障。
六、小结与行动建议
综上所述,对于希望让excel内容能够高效、安全地“自动添加”进sql数据库的用户来说,【利用像简道云这样的零代码开发平台】无疑是当前最优解。在兼顾便捷性、安全性的同时,还赋予了极强扩展空间和持续演进动力,是推动企业数字化变革的重要抓手。不论是初创小微还是大型集团,都值得尝试这种新范式!
行动建议如下:
- 明确自身核心诉求(批量or实时?多人or单人?是否涉及多系统?)
- 免费注册体验简道云 ,根据指引快速搭建原型Demo;
- 梳理现有excel模板字段,与sql目标结构做好映射规划,可邀请IT参与讨论标准制定;
- 持续优化流程细节,引入校验清洗规则及动态看板报表,让业务人员真正解放双手,把精力投入更具创造性的事务!
最后推荐: 100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ac
精品问答:
Excel如何自动添加SQL数据库连接?
我经常需要在Excel中处理大量数据,但每次都要手动连接SQL数据库,觉得很麻烦。有没有办法可以让Excel自动添加SQL数据库连接,提高工作效率?
在Excel中自动添加SQL数据库连接,可以通过“数据”选项卡下的“获取数据”功能实现。具体步骤包括:
- 点击“数据” > “获取数据” > “来自数据库” > “来自SQL Server数据库”。
- 输入服务器名称和数据库名称,选择认证方式。
- 通过设置查询参数实现动态更新,实现自动连接流程。 采用Power Query可以将连接过程自动化,每次打开文件时即可刷新最新数据,提高效率。
如何利用Excel中的Power Query实现SQL数据库的数据自动同步?
我听说Power Query可以帮助Excel和SQL数据库实现数据同步,但不太清楚具体操作步骤和原理。能详细解释一下吗?
Power Query是Excel内置的ETL工具,支持从多种数据源(包括SQL数据库)提取、转换和加载数据。实现自动同步的关键步骤包括:
- 在Power Query编辑器中配置SQL查询语句。
- 设置刷新频率或手动刷新功能,保持数据最新。 技术上,Power Query会执行T-SQL查询,将结果导入表格,实现数据实时更新。例如:每次打开文件或按需刷新时,会自动拉取最新的销售记录,保证分析基于实时数据。
Excel连接SQL数据库时有哪些性能优化技巧?
我发现Excel连接大型SQL数据库时响应很慢,影响工作进度。有优化性能的方法吗?具体怎么操作?
优化Excel与SQL数据库连接性能,可以采取以下措施:
| 优化措施 | 说明 |
|---|---|
| 限制查询字段 | 只选择必要字段,减少返回数据量 |
| 使用过滤条件 | 在查询中加入WHERE子句限制记录数 |
| 分页加载 | 分批获取大规模数据,避免一次性加载全部 |
| 使用索引 | 确保查询字段有索引,加快检索速度 |
| 案例:针对百万级订单表,只拉取最近30天订单,并且只包含订单ID和金额,大幅提升响应速度(提升可达70%)。 |
如何确保通过Excel自动添加的SQL数据库连接安全可靠?
我担心在Excel中直接连接SQL服务器会有安全风险,比如账号密码泄露或者权限过大。有什么安全措施保障吗?
确保安全可靠主要从以下几个方面入手:
- 使用Windows身份验证代替明文密码存储。
- 限制用户权限,只授予读取所需最小权限。
- Excel文件不要嵌入敏感凭证,可使用凭证管理器或动态认证方式。
- 使用加密通道(如SSL/TLS)保护传输过程中的数据安全。
- 定期审计访问日志,监控异常行为。案例中某企业采用Azure Active Directory集成认证,使得员工无须密码即可安全访问,实现了零信任环境下的数据保护。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/83562/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。